Facebook post includes "draft" verbiage from ChatGPT

I have successfully set up an automated post to Facebook from Google Sheets, but the end result includes “Here is a draft Facebook post.” in the beginning and “Let me know if there’s anything else you would like to change about this post.” at the end. This is of course standard results from ChatGPT, but I’d like to eliminate those parts so I don’t have to go in and edit the Facebook post.

Hi @Conviction_Integrity,

Just add “Never add any extra comments” to the query to chatgpt. That works 100% of the time for me.

Also, I recommend you write all the instructions in the system prompt and only the information in the user message. That way, this shouldn’t happen as well.
